What determines how old you appear: scientific cues, facial features, and perception
When people ask how old do I look, they’re really asking about apparent age — the age strangers assign based on visible cues. These cues include skin texture, wrinkle patterns, pigment changes, and facial volume, all of which combine with lifestyle and context to shape perception. Skin elasticity and collagen loss produce fine lines and folds; sun exposure accelerates visible aging through pigmentation and texture changes; facial fat redistribution changes contours, making cheeks look hollow or jawlines softer. Genetics set a baseline, but environment and behavior strongly influence the final impression.
Expression and movement also matter. A genuine smile lifts the face and can make someone appear younger, while chronic frowning or a tense jaw can add perceived years. Hair color, style, and density are powerful signals too: gray hair is a quick cue for age, while modern styles or vibrant coloring can suggest youth. Clothing and grooming send social context signals — an athletic outfit versus a formal suit conveys different age-related roles and expectations.
Lighting, camera angle, and image quality dramatically change perceived age in photos. Harsh top lighting emphasizes lines and shadows, while soft, diffused light smooths texture and reduces contrast, often making a person look younger. High-resolution close-ups show pores and fine lines; distance and flattering lenses minimize these details. Cultural differences influence age perception as well: norms about dress, makeup, and typical aging vary across regions, so the same face can be read differently by people from different backgrounds. Understanding these factors helps explain why age estimates—whether from friends, professionals, or machines—can vary widely.
How AI estimates age — accuracy, limitations, and the role of photo context
Modern AI age estimation systems analyze facial landmarks, texture, and patterns to produce a numeric estimate. They are trained on large datasets of faces labeled with ages and learn statistical links between visible cues and chronological age. This makes them fast and consistent: upload a photo and get a result in seconds. However, AI has clear limits. Models often confuse age-related features with temporary conditions: tired eyes, a recent sunburn, or heavy makeup can skew results. Demographic bias is another concern — if training data underrepresents certain ethnicities, ages, or lighting conditions, predictions may be less accurate for those groups. Age estimation is also inherently probabilistic: two well-lit photos of the same person taken years apart might produce overlapping estimates, and apparent age rarely equals chronological age.
Privacy and data handling are practical considerations. Many tools process images on secure servers and delete uploads after analysis, but users should always check terms before sharing sensitive photos. Importantly, AI-based age detection is best used for curiosity, social media fun, or preliminary insights — not for legal identification, medical diagnosis, or employment decisions. Knowing what AI can and cannot do helps set realistic expectations and keeps the experience playful rather than prescriptive.
Practical uses, tips to influence perceived age, and real-world examples
People use age estimates in many everyday scenarios: testing profile photos for dating apps, checking how professional headshots read for job applications, or simply satisfying curiosity about a new haircut. Salons, photographers, and makeup artists sometimes use age feedback to tailor styling choices that align with a client’s goals — whether they want to look youthful, mature, or age-appropriate. Dermatologists and cosmetic practitioners may reference apparent age informally to discuss treatment goals, though clinical assessments rely on medical evaluation, not just a photo.
Simple changes can shift how old you appear. Adjust lighting to a soft, diffused source; avoid harsh downward shadows. Choose flatter lenses and slightly higher camera angles to lift facial planes. Skincare that focuses on hydration, sunscreen use, and retinoids improves texture over time; regular hair trims and modern color can refresh your look instantly. Clothing with clean lines and colors that complement skin tone influences perceived vitality, and posture — open shoulders and a lifted chin — signals energy and confidence, traits commonly associated with youth.
Consider a practical example: a wedding photographer compared two shots of the same guest taken minutes apart. One shot used overhead banquet lighting and an unflattering angle, making the guest appear five to seven years older. A second shot, moved near a window with softer light and a subtle smile, reduced the apparent age by several years. Another case involved a professional updating their LinkedIn photo: switching to neutral background, softer lighting, and business-casual attire created a more polished, age-appropriate impression without retouching.
